Opinion
ORDER
Upon consideration of the petitions of Louisiana Environmental Action Network, Sierra Club, Clean Air Council, Partnership for Policy Integrity, and Environmental Integrity Project for rehearing en banc filed in Nos. 11-1108, et al. and 11-1141, et al., the petition of American Municipal Power, Inc. for rehearing en banc filed in No. 11-1108, et al., and the absence of a request by any member of the court for a vote, it is
ORDERED that the petitions be denied.
